Enhanced Offerings Enable Increased Adoption and Retention of Security Awareness Programs

CHANTILLY, Va.--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- PhishMe, the leading provider of anti-phishing education, today announced the release of several new anti-phishing training features to help enterprises enhance their security awareness programs. The new features,which include native language support, user friendly animations and customized scenario and announcement development,are immediately available for all existing and new PhishMe customers.

Language Support

To support its diverse base of multi-national customers, PhishMe has translated the core educational materials and a number of scenarios into French, Spanish and Simplified Chinese. This effort allows customers to target user populations in many locations with phishing exercises in their native language. By training people in both English and their native language, companies greatly increase the ability of employees to recognize a phishing attack before it becomes a problem. The first three languages offered are based on specific customer demographics and will continue to expand upon this offering in the future.

User Friendly Animations

PhishMe understands the challenge of getting employees to partake in security awareness training and developed a series of three 90-second educational animations that highlight the techniques used by attackers in click only, data entry and attachment based scenarios. This provides an additional, entertaining method of educating staff and customers. The videos are a complimentary partner to PhishMe’s popular fully-customizable game training material and serve as a light hearted and highly effective way to introduce recipients to an organization’s awareness efforts. The videos can be customized to include customer specific branding to seamlessly blend into a mature security awareness program. The videos are available to all PhishMe customers for use with template or custom scenarios.

Customized Scenario and Announcement Development

PhishMe offers customized scenario development to address any type of phishing threat or timely incident. PhishMe rapidly created training materials and a scenario template to mimic the same phish that hit RSA. This allows customers to emulate the same attack and measure how their organization would have fared. PhishMe’s announcements feature provides customers the ability to send informative and graphically rich training messages without running a full exercise. One example is education about the dangers of password protected zip files which is the same technique outlined in Symantec’s Nitro report.

About PhishMe

PhishMe provides organizations the ability to train their employees and customers about the risks of spear phishing with just a few simple clicks. With over 2.2 million individuals trained since its launch in 2008, PhishMe provides a cost effective way to mitigate this challenge. The company has proven that its training can reduce the threat of employees and customers falling victim to phishing attacks by up to 80 percent.

PhishMe is a leader in anti-phishing training and focuses on educating users on how to best protect themselves from the latest scams. Using PhishMe’s built-in templates and simple functionality, companies can emulate real phishing attacks against their employees within minutes. PhishMe facilitates and automates the execution of mock phishing exercises against the employees and provides clear and accurate reporting on user behavior. Most importantly companies are able to focus their training efforts on the most susceptible employees by providing immediate feedback to anyone that falls victim to these exercises. Additionally, PhishMe adds customizable interactive games to the suite of training modules enterprises can deliver to their staff and customers. PhishMe works with Federal Agencies and Fortune 1000 companies across multiple vertical market sectors including financial services, healthcare, higher education and defense.
